Как установить exe как службу

Windows предлагает удобную возможность запускать приложения в виде службы, обеспечивая надежную и автоматизированную работу в фоновом режиме. Если вы хотите установить .exe файл в Windows, чтобы он функционировал как служба, следуйте этой пошаговой инструкции.

Шаг 1: Найдите нужный .exe файл, который вы хотите установить в качестве службы. Это может быть любое приложение, выполняющее определенные задачи или работающее постоянно.

Шаг 2: Откройте командную строку с правами администратора, чтобы иметь доступ к нужным инструментам. Для этого нажмите клавишу Win + X и выберите «Командная строка (администратор)» из списка.

Шаг 3: В командной строке введите следующую команду: sc create Название_службы binPath= «путь_к_файлу_приложения» start= auto.

В этой команде вам нужно заменить «Название_службы» на желаемое имя службы, а «путь_к_файлу_приложения» — на полный путь к вашему .exe файлу. Не забудьте поставить кавычки вокруг пути к файлу, если в нем есть пробелы.

Шаг 4: После ввода этой команды нажмите клавишу Enter. Вы увидите сообщение «Служба создана успешно». Теперь ваш .exe файл установлен как служба в Windows.

Если вы хотите удалить установленную службу, вы можете использовать команду sc delete Название_службы.

Теперь вы знаете, как установить .exe файл в Windows как службу. Таким образом, вы можете автоматизировать работу необходимого приложения и быть увереными, что оно будет запускаться в фоновом режиме без вашего участия.

Подготовка к установке

Перед тем как установить .exe файл в Windows как службу, нужно выполнить несколько подготовительных шагов:

1. Проверьте, что ваш компьютер имеет достаточное количество свободного места на диске для установки службы.

2. Убедитесь, что у вас есть права администратора на компьютере. Если у вас нет соответствующих прав, обратитесь к администратору чтобы получить их.

3. Установите .exe файл, который планируете установить в качестве службы, на ваш компьютер. У вас должны быть все необходимые файлы и зависимости для работы службы.

4. Удостоверьтесь, что вы знаете путь к .exe файлу. Это понадобится вам на следующем шаге.

Загрузка необходимого ПО

Для установки .exe файла в Windows как службу нам понадобится несколько программных инструментов:

  1. NSSM (Non-Sucking Service Manager) — это инструмент командной строки, который позволяет устанавливать и управлять службами в Windows. Вы можете загрузить его с официального сайта: https://nssm.cc/download.

  2. .exe файл, который вы хотите установить в качестве службы — убедитесь, что вы имеете доступ к исполняемому файлу, который вы хотите запустить в качестве службы.

Установите NSSM, следуя инструкциям на официальном сайте. После завершения установки вы будете готовы перейти к следующему шагу.

Выбор .exe файла для установки

Прежде чем установить .exe файл в Windows в качестве службы, необходимо правильно выбрать сам файл для установки. Важно учесть, что не все .exe файлы могут быть использованы в качестве службы.

Вот несколько ключевых моментов, которые следует учитывать при выборе .exe файла:

КритерийОписание
ФункциональностьУбедитесь, что выбранный .exe файл выполняет необходимые функции или задачи в вашей системе. Он должен быть способен работать как служба и продолжать свою работу даже без активной сессии пользователя. Также убедитесь, что файл стабилен и надежен.
СовместимостьУбедитесь, что выбранный .exe файл совместим с вашей версией Windows. Некоторые .exe файлы могут быть предназначены только для определенных версий операционной системы, поэтому проверьте требования к системе, прежде чем устанавливать файл как службу.
АутентичностьУбедитесь, что выбранный .exe файл получен от надежного источника и не содержит вирусов или вредоносных программ. Загрузка .exe файла из непроверенных источников может представлять угрозу для безопасности вашей системы.

Тщательно оценивайте выбор .exe файла перед его установкой в качестве службы. Это поможет обеспечить безопасность и стабильность функционирования вашей системы.

Создание службы из .exe файла

Шаги ниже позволят вам установить .exe файл в Windows в качестве службы:

  1. Откройте командную строку от имени администратора.
  2. Перейдите в каталог, содержащий .exe файл, который вы хотите использовать как службу. Например, если файл находится в папке «C:\Program Files\MyApp», выполните команду cd C:\Program Files\MyApp.
  3. Создайте службу с помощью утилиты sc, используя следующую команду: sc create НАЗВАНИЕ_СЛУЖБЫ binPath= "путь_к_файлу.exe". Замените «НАЗВАНИЕ_СЛУЖБЫ» на желаемое имя службы и «путь_к_файлу.exe» на полный путь к .exe файлу.
  4. Настройте параметры службы, используя команду sc config НАЗВАНИЕ_СЛУЖБЫ start= auto, чтобы служба запускалась автоматически при загрузке системы.
  5. Запустите службу, выполнив команду sc start НАЗВАНИЕ_СЛУЖБЫ. Теперь ваш .exe файл работает как служба в Windows.

Теперь вы можете установить .exe файл в Windows в качестве службы, чтобы он запускался автоматически при загрузке системы и выполнял необходимые задачи. Это может быть полезно для автоматизации процессов и обеспечения непрерывной работы программы или сервиса.

Установка службы в систему Windows

Установка службы в систему Windows позволяет запустить исполняемый файл .exe как службу, чтобы он работал на фоне и автоматически запускался при каждой загрузке операционной системы. В этом разделе мы рассмотрим пошаговую инструкцию по установке службы в систему Windows.

1. Откройте командную строку с правами администратора. Для этого нажмите правой кнопкой мыши на кнопке «Пуск» и выберите пункт «Командная строка (администратор)» из контекстного меню.

2. В командной строке перейдите в каталог, где находится исполняемый файл .exe, который вы хотите установить в виде службы. Для этого введите команду «cd путь_к_каталогу» и нажмите клавишу Enter.

3. Используйте команду sc create, чтобы создать новую службу. Например, введите команду «sc create Название_службы binPath= «путь_к_исполняемому_файлу.exe»» и нажмите клавишу Enter.

4. Установите опции службы, используя команду sc config. Например, введите команду «sc config Название_службы start= auto» для запуска службы автоматически при загрузке системы.

5. Запустите созданную службу с помощью команды sc start. Например, введите команду «sc start Название_службы» и нажмите клавишу Enter.

После выполнения этих шагов выбранный .exe файл будет установлен в виде службы в системе Windows. Вы можете проверить работу службы, открыв окно «Службы» через панель управления или набрав команду «services.msc» в командной строке.

Проверка работы службы

После успешной установки .exe файла в качестве службы в Windows, необходимо проверить ее работу для убедиться, что все функции работают корректно. Следуйте инструкциям ниже, чтобы выполнить проверку.

ШагДействиеОписание
1Откройте панель управленияНажмите на кнопку «Пуск» в нижнем левом углу рабочего стола, затем выберите «Панель управления».
2Перейдите в раздел «Система и безопасность»В панели управления выберите раздел «Система и безопасность» и щелкните по нему.
3Выберите «Администрирование»В разделе «Система и безопасность» найдите и выберите опцию «Администрирование».
4Откройте «Службы»В разделе «Администрирование» найдите и выберите опцию «Службы».
5Найдите установленную службуНа странице «Службы» найдите установленную вами службу в списке служб.
6Проверьте статус службыУбедитесь, что статус службы указывает «Запущено». Если служба не запущена, щелкните правой кнопкой мыши на службе и выберите опцию «Запустить».
7Проверьте работу службыДля проверки работы службы можно выполнить тестовые задачи или функции, предусмотренные файлом .exe.
Оцените статью